One Kano Agenda, a nonprofit organization says it would hold a two-day economic and political conference scheduled to bring together stakeholders, policymakers, business leaders, youth groups, development partners and civil society organizations to deliberate on the economy and political future of Kano state.
Abubakar Abdulqadir Dangambo, the director media and publicity of one Kano Agenda disclosed this in a statement sent to GLOBAL TRACKER in Kano on Friday.
According to the statement, the two-day gathering will serve as intervention at decisive moments when Kano state is battling minor security and economic challenges.

It said, during the event, a political dialogue will be organized with intends to reshape mindsets, deepen democratic culture, and ensure that politics in Kano becomes a vehicle for progress, not division.
“This two-day gathering is not just another event, it is a needed intervention at a decisive moment in our state’s history. Kano stands at a crossroads, and the future we desire can only be achieved through deliberate planning, honest dialogue, and collaborative action. The conference will provide a platform for meaningful engagement, innovative ideas, and a united voice in charting Kano’s next chapter,” said the statement.

Day One: Kano Economic Summit
This session will focus on:
* Repositioning Kano as a regional economic powerhouse
* Strengthening local industries, SMEs, and the commerce sector
* Attracting investment and rebuilding economic confidence
* Learning from other successful states such as Lagos, whose long-term vision has shaped sustainable development
* Mapping out a realistic, actionable roadmap for Kano’s economic revival
The economic summit is expected to stimulate critical conversations and partnerships that will support job creation, entrepreneurship, infrastructure development, and broader wealth-creation opportunities for the citizens of Kano.
Day Two: Kano Political Dialogue
The second day will address:
* Strengthening political participation and leadership quality
* Promoting youth involvement and political re-orientation
* Reducing political manipulation and violence
* Encouraging issue-based politics grounded in development
* Building a united, peaceful, and politically stable Kano State
